How they compare
Mali currently reports 22.1% against 14.8% in Honduras, a difference of 7.3%.
That makes Mali's figure about 1.5 times Honduras's.
Across all 5 years both countries report, Mali has been ahead every year.
Honduras ranks 21st and Mali ranks 18th of 119 countries.
Mali has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Honduras | Mali |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 27.0% | 85.3% | 58.3% | Mali |
| 2000s | 19.7% | 53.7% | 34.0% | Mali |
| 2010s | 15.8% | 16.8% | 1.0% | Mali |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
